Types of Roof Materials Available in New Jersey
Asphalt Shingles: The Most Typical Choice
Asphalt tiles are preferred among property owners because of their cost and convenience of setup. They are available in numerous shades and styles, making them functional sufficient for various architectural designs.
Pros
- Cost-effective Variety of colors Easy repair options
Cons
- Shorter life-span compared to other materials (15-30 years)
Metal Roofing: Toughness Meets Style
Metal roof coverings are progressively prominent as a result of their durability and power effectiveness. They show warmth away from your house, which can cause lower power bills in summertime-- a vital factor when considering cost effective roof covering solutions.
Pros
- Lifespan of 40+ years Eco-friendly Low maintenance
Cons
- Higher initial price contrasted to asphalt shingles
Clay Ceramic tiles: A Touch of Elegance
Clay ceramic tiles offer an aesthetic appeal that includes value to any type of home. These roof coverings are fire-resistant and can stand up to extreme weather conditions widespread in New Jersey.
Pros
- Long-lasting (as much as 100 years) Energy-efficient
Cons
- Heavier than various other materials; needs reinforced support structures

Material Prices vs Labor Costs
Understanding exactly how worldly expenses vary from labor prices helps establish sensible budgeting expectations. Typically, labor comprises up to 60% of the total task cost.
|Cost Element|Percent Payment|| ------------------|------------------------|| Products|40%|| Labor|60%|
